YaraVita Kayphol鈩?
TM




A formulated product for the treatment of potassium deficiency
by foliar application


Guaranteed Analysis:
Available Phosphate (P2O5) 5%
Soluble Potash (K20) 32%
Derived from Potassium Carbonate, Potassium Phosphate
